#831c30 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#831c30 is composed of 51.4% red, 11% green and 18.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 78.6% magenta, 63.4% yellow and 48.6% black. It has a hue angle of 348.3 degrees, a saturation of 64.8% and a lightness of 31.2%. #831c30 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ff3860 with #070000. Closest websafe color is: #993333.

#831c30 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#831c30 has RGB values of R:131, G:28, B:48 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.79, Y:0.63, K:0.49. Its decimal value is 8592432.

Shades and Tints of #831c30
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020001 is the darkest color, while #fcf1f3 is the lightest one.
